Canon EOS 5D Mark III Camera: First Look & Features Breakdown

Canon EOS 5D Mark III Camera: First Look Features Breakdown A quick first look and overview of Canon’s new 5D Mark III Camera. Images from The Verge: Complete Specs: Camera Type: Interchangeable Lens DSLR Lens Mount: Canon EF Sensor Size: Full-Frame (36 x 24mm) Sensor Type: CMOS Image Processor: DIGIC 5 Image Processor Resolution: File Formats: JPEG and RAW Bit Depth: 14-bit Continuous Shooting Speed: Up to 6.0 fps (with UDMA CF Card) Autofocus Points: 61 Focus Type: Auto and Manual Exposure Metering: iFCL (with 63-zone Dual Layer metering sensor) Flash Connection: Hot shoe and PC terminal Viewfinder Type Optical pentaprism with superimposed LCD Viewfinder Coverage: 100% Viewfinder Magnification: Viewfinder Angle of View: 34.1° LCD Monitor: 3.2“ 1,040,000 dots ISO Sensitivity: 100-25600 (50-102400 in expanded mode) Video Recording Formats: 1080/30p (), 24p (), 25p; 720/60
